Student Membership audit and review teams – Learning from a Nordic experience
In 2007, the Quality Assurance Agency for Higher Education (QAA) began to explore options for including students on its institutional audit and review teams, and an initial consultation was conducted with sector agencies and representative bodies in England, Wales and Northern Ireland to inform decision making. QAA also undertook to learn from the experiences of quality assurance agencies in other countries which have student members as part of review teams, and the following is an extract from a report evaluating student involvement in the Nordic countries.

Coimbra Group
Founded in 1985 and formally constituted by Charter in 1987, the Coimbra Group is an association of long-established European multidisciplinary universities of high international standard committed to creating special academic and cultural ties in order to promote, for the benefit of its members, internationalisation, academic collaboration, excellence in learning and research, and service to society.
One of its aims is to contribute to the debate within Europe on quality in higher education and promote the adoption of quality assurance mechanisms within its member institutions. LINK

Quality Assurance for the Higher Education Change Agenda (QAHECA)
European University Association and its partners ACQUIN, the Higher Education Academy and the National University of Ireland, Maynooth have launched a new project: the Quality Assurance for the Higher Education Change Agenda (QAHECA). This project is supported by the European Commission in the framework of the Lifelong Learning Programme. LINK
